slow cooked venison

Slow-cooking offers many advantages to the time-pressed cook and much of the game and venison we enjoy is perfect for a leisurely simmer in the oven over a few hours. A long, low temperature cooking time will result in meat that is tender and ‘fall-apart’ soft. Flavours can blend over…
